### Handover: FD Leak Hunt on Bramblewatch

To whoever inherits this: the leaked-file-descriptor hunt on Bramblewatch is about 70% done. The leak traces to the log-shipper sidecar holding sockets open after rotation; I've instrumented the close paths and the count now plateaus around 800 instead of climbing indefinitely. Remaining work is in my notes under fd-hunt/phase3. The debug tooling lives in a sealed workspace — to unseal it, use the recovery passphrase below.

strongbox words: druvan-lamys-eliius-jorax-istox-soreth-ulays-gilix-ralix-oliiel-norwyn-casvan-praius

When Stormrelay's weather-alert fan-out stalls, first check the Pellbright queue depth — anything over 50k pending means the fan-out workers are wedged. Restart workers one region at a time, starting with the least-affected; restarting all at once causes a thundering-herd resend and duplicate alerts to subscribers. Confirm delivery rates recover within ten minutes before closing the incident. Current queue metrics, worker status, and the per-region restart checklist are on the internal page here.

runbook for tagug-hafog: https://jira.lumiclabs.internal/projects/pages/pages/9773c0d8

## Occupancy Feed — Review Notes

The Carhold deck feed is ingested by `occupancyd`, normalized to per-level counts, and cached for 60s. When reviewing changes: reject anything that parses sensor payloads outside `feed/schema.go`, require replay tests against the fixture dumps, and flag any write path that skips the dedupe window. Count drift over 2% fails CI. Schema changes need sign-off from the Carhold integration owners, reachable by email.

escalation mailbox, kaweg-kahif: druwyn.sordor@nelvroworks.corp